Much like with any type of social event, the initial step to uncovering how to plan a garden party is to figure out all the logistical details. This means choosing a particular date and time in the calendar, jotting down a guest listing and sending invitations with lots of notification beforehand. After all, if you want to organize your garden party for around Easter time, there is a high possibility that a great deal of families would have gone on vacation in the middle of the school break. By arranging your garden party with at least a couple of months in advance, people can save the dates in their calendars and you can have as many family and friends there as possible.

With a garden party, one of the best suggestions is to stick to a traditional afternoon tea theme. This is since there is something so whimsical and enchanting about having a timeless afternoon tea on a gorgeous spring day. Typically, afternoon tea is a combination of sweet and savoury snacks, which normally consists of a selection of various sandwiches, scotch eggs, sausage rolls, cakes and most importantly, scones with jam and cream. Among the best spring garden party ideas for adults is to decorate your garden perfectly. Spring is the time of growth, brand-new life and transformation, which is why a spring garden party would not be complete with no flowers. Organizing some beautiful flower arrangements with tulips, sunflowers and daffodils is one of the best ways to bring the springtime vibes to your garden party. Putting up some pastel-coloured bunting, decorating the table with Fine China tableware and lighting candle lights are likewise several of the best tips for hosting a garden party this early spring.
